2025-10-23 16:58:24
区块链技术的迅猛发展推动了多种岗位的诞生,主要有以下几类:
1. **区块链开发工程师**:作为区块链技术的核心,开发工程师负责设计和开发区块链平台及其智能合约。他们需要精通区块链相关编程语言,如Solidity、Go、Java等,能够熟练运用区块链开发框架。 2. **区块链产品经理**:负责区块链项目的产品规划与管理,产品经理需要深入理解用户需求,并将其转化为技术需求,协同开发团队推进项目落地。 3. **区块链系统架构师**:负责设计区块链系统的整体架构,包括网络结构、安全性设计等。他们需要具备丰富的技术经验,以确保系统的高可用性和安全性。 4. **区块链分析师**:负责对区块链数据进行分析与挖掘,提供业务洞察与决策支持。分析师需要具备较强的数据分析能力和区块链技术的理解。 5. **区块链顾问**:向企业提供关于区块链技术及其应用的咨询服务,帮助企业评估区块链技术的可行性,制定实施方案。
不同的区块链岗位有不同的工作职责,但总体而言,它们都要求员工具备一定的技术背景和实践经验。
- **区块链开发工程师**的工作内容包括但不限于编写和智能合约、参与节点网络的搭建与维护、解决区块链技术应用中的技术问题等。他们不仅需要掌握编程技能,还需要了解区块链的底层原理,以便开发出高效、安全的应用。 - **区块链产品经理**的主要工作是制定产品路线图、编写产品需求文档、协调各部门资源,以及跟踪项目进度。产品经理需要具备良好的沟通能力,以便在技术团队和非技术团队之间架起桥梁。 - **区块链系统架构师**的工作更强调设计和规划,主要负责技术架构设计、安全性评估、性能等。他们需要了解不同区块链平台的特点,能够为企业提供建议。 - **区块链分析师**的工作则主要集中在数据层面,包括对链上数据进行挖掘分析、编写分析报告、提供市场趋势预测等。分析师需要熟悉数据分析工具,并能够从复杂的数据中提炼出有价值的信息。 - **区块链顾问**的工作内容多样,主要包括准备专业报告、参与行业会议、与客户沟通合作等。他们需要保持对行业发展的敏感度,随时了解最新的技术动态和市场需求。进入区块链领域,无论从事哪个岗位,都需要掌握一定的专业技能。
1. **技术技能**:开发岗位通常要求掌握编程语言,而分析师和经理岗位也需要具备一定的技术背景,例如理解区块链的工作原理、熟悉智能合约的开发与使用等。 2. **软技能**:无论是沟通、协调还是团队合作能力,对区块链职位的从业者都十分关键。产品经理与开发人员之间的沟通、分析师与决策层的汇报,都是需要良好沟通能力来支撑的。 3. **学习能力**:区块链技术更新迅速,从业者必须具备较强的学习能力,能够及时掌握新技术、新框架以及市场变化。
区块链行业的快速发展为求职者提供了多样化的职业发展机会。
- **初级岗位**:对于刚入行的求职者,可以从开发工程师、测试工程师等初级岗位入手,积累实践经验,逐渐深入了解区块链技术的各个方面。 - **中级岗位**:在积累了一定经验后,可以晋升为高级开发工程师、项目经理等中级岗位,可以承担更多的责任并参与关键项目的管理。 - **高级岗位**:随着经验的累积和技术的提高,可以向系统架构师、技术总代表等高级岗位发展,负责更高层次的技术决策与项目管理。 - **创业机会**:在区块链技术持续发展的大背景下,很多优秀从业者选择创业,带领团队开发新的区块链应用或者提供咨询服务。随着数字经济的不断发展,区块链技术的应用场景不断扩展,行业前景广阔。
1. **金融领域的应用**:区块链技术在金融行业的应用逐渐深入,特别是数字货币的普及为金融交易带来了全新的方式。相关岗位需求也将随之上升。 2. **供应链管理**:许多企业开始采用区块链技术来提升供应链的透明性与安全性。通过区块链追踪产品来源,可以有效降低假冒伪劣产品的风险。 3. **智能合约的普及**:随着智能合约的逐渐成熟,各行业对其灵活性和安全性给予了高度评价,相关的开发、审核及实施岗位需求也在增加。 4. **政府与公共事业**:许多政府开始探索将区块链技术应用于公共记录、身份验证等领域,进一步推动了行业的发展。